DevOps Engineer
A critical role bridging software development and IT operations, focusing on automating and optimizing the software delivery process through CI/CD, infrastructure as code, and cloud management.
Fresher Salary
₹4-7 LPA
Time to Job-Ready
8-12 months
Difficulty
ModerateStress Level
High
Best for you if...
You enjoy both coding and system administration and You love automation and efficiency improvements
What You'll Do Daily
- Setting up and maintaining CI/CD pipelines for multiple projects
- Automating deployment processes (staging, production)
- Managing cloud infrastructure (provisioning, scaling, cost optimization)
- Writing Infrastructure as Code (Terraform scripts, Ansible playbooks)
- Containerizing applications using Docker
- Managing Kubernetes clusters (deployments, services, ingress)
- Monitoring system health and responding to alerts
- Troubleshooting build failures and deployment issues
Is This For You?
You'll Thrive If...
- ✓You enjoy both coding and system administration
- ✓You love automation and efficiency improvements
- ✓You are a problem-solver who enjoys troubleshooting
- ✓You can handle pressure during incidents
- ✓You are detail-oriented
Avoid If...
- ✗You prefer pure software development over operations
- ✗You can't handle being woken up for production issues
- ✗You need a predictable 9-to-5 schedule
- ✗You get stressed when things break unexpectedly
Related Roles
Other roles in Cloud & DevOps